pb montage FS en RAID 1 (C6)

Amidal
Messages : 6
Inscription : 25 octobre 2018, 06:15

pb montage FS en RAID 1 (C6)

Message par Amidal » 25 octobre 2018, 07:10

Bonjour,
Problème pour monter un FS qui est en raid 1.
###
root@rescue:~# mount -t ext3 /dev/md3 /mnt
avec ou sans option le message est:
===============================
mount: wrong fs type, bad option, bad superblock on /dev/md3,
missing codepage or helper program, or other error

In some cases useful info is found in syslog - try
dmesg | tail or so.
#########
Le message d'erreur dans le log est:
rescue kernel: EXT4-fs (md3): mounting ext3 file system using the ext4 subsystem
rescue kernel: EXT4-fs (md3): bad geometry: block count 483126512 exceeds size of device (464781312 block
#######################################################################
La configuration est : 2 partitions physique de 1,8 Go (sdb3 et sda3) monté en raid 1 :
=======
root@rescue:/var/log# lsblk
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
sdb 8:16 0 1.8T 0 disk
├─sdb4
├─sdb2
│ └─md2
├─sdb3 8:19 0 1.8T 0 part
│ └─md3 9:3 0 1.7T 0 raid1
└─sdb1
sda 8:0 0 1.8T 0 disk
├─sda4
├─sda2
│ └─md2
├─sda3 8:3 0 1.8T 0 part
│ └─md3 9:3 0 1.7T 0 raid1
└─sda1
ET
=====================================
root@rescue:~# cat /proc/mdstat
Personalities : [linear] [raid0] [raid1] [raid10] [raid6] [raid5] [raid4] [multipath] [faulty]
md3 : active raid1 sda3[0] sdb3[1]
1859125248 blocks [2/2] [UU]

md2 : active raid1 sda2[0] sdb2[1]
20478912 blocks [2/2] [UU]
#########################################
Ce que j'ai fais:
root [~]# mdadm --grow /dev/md3 --size=1773G
mdadm: component size of /dev/md3 has been set to
================
root@rescue:~# resize2fs /dev/md3
resize2fs 1.42.12 (29-Aug-2014)
resize2fs: Device or resource busy while trying to open /dev/md3
Couldn't find valid filesystem superblock.
=================
oot@rescue:~# e2fsck -f /dev/md3
e2fsck 1.42.12 (29-Aug-2014)
The filesystem size (according to the superblock) is 483126512 blocks
The physical size of the device is 464781312 blocks
Either the superblock or the partition table is likely to be corrupt!
Abort<y>? no
Pass 1: Checking inodes, blocks, and sizes
==============================
J'ai également recréer le fichier /etc/mdadm.conf (qui n'existe pas actuellement en mode rescue)
que j'avais sauvegardé avant la manipulation.
Le serveur ne veut toujours pas redémarrer.
================================================
Est-ce que quelqu'en a déjà rencontré le pb ou à une idée.
Merci par avance.

Amidal
Messages : 6
Inscription : 25 octobre 2018, 06:15

Re: pb montage FS en RAID 1 (C6)

Message par Amidal » 25 octobre 2018, 13:47

J'ai pu faire passé les commandes: e2fsck et resize2fs correctement.
=======================================================
Resizing the filesystem on /dev/sda3 to 483126528 (4k) blocks.
The filesystem on /dev/sda3 is now 483126528 (4k) blocks long
==========================================================
Le message d'erreur concerne maintenant plutôt sur décalage de taille:
####
Oct 25 13:35:14 rescue kernel: EXT4-fs (md3): mounting ext3 file system using the ext4 subsystem
Oct 25 13:35:14 rescue kernel: EXT4-fs (md3): bad geometry: block count 483126528 exceeds size of device (464781312 blocks)

C'est un paramètre à renseigner pour l' harmoniser avec un autre ?
...
Si quelqu'un a une idée, merci par avance.

Avatar de l’utilisateur
nouvo09
Messages : 1863
Inscription : 20 octobre 2009, 08:14
Localisation : Paris, France

Re: pb montage FS en RAID 1 (C6)

Message par nouvo09 » 25 octobre 2018, 15:48

Il serait bon de poster le retour de

# fdisk -l

et vérifier la taille du raid par rapport à celle du système de fichiers
C'est pas parce que c'est difficile qu'on ose pas,
c'est parce qu'on ose pas que c'est difficile !

Amidal
Messages : 6
Inscription : 25 octobre 2018, 06:15

Re: pb montage FS en RAID 1 (C6)

Message par Amidal » 25 octobre 2018, 16:44

Effectivement il y a un décalage entre les partitions et la matrice.
Pour la partition on a:
=====================
Disk /dev/sdb3: 1.8 TiB, 1978886258688 bytes, 3865012224 sectors
###
et pour le device array on a:
=====================
Array Size : 1859125248 (1773.00 GiB 1903.74 GB)
#####################################
Mon besoin est de diminuer la partition (dev/sdb3) de 5 Go mais il y a des données.
Est-ce possible de le faire 'à chaud" ?

Merci par avance.

Avatar de l’utilisateur
nouvo09
Messages : 1863
Inscription : 20 octobre 2009, 08:14
Localisation : Paris, France

Re: pb montage FS en RAID 1 (C6)

Message par nouvo09 » 25 octobre 2018, 23:00

Est-ce possible de le faire 'à chaud" ?
ha non.
C'est pas parce que c'est difficile qu'on ose pas,
c'est parce qu'on ose pas que c'est difficile !

Amidal
Messages : 6
Inscription : 25 octobre 2018, 06:15

Re: pb montage FS en RAID 1 (C6)

Message par Amidal » 26 octobre 2018, 12:53

Bonjour,

Pour combler ce décalage j'essaie d'augmenter la taille du device de la matrice.
Le souci est que je n'arrive pas à le faire car lorsque je donne la bonne valeur, l'OS m'indique qu'il n'y a pas assez d'espace.
===========
#mdadm --grow /dev/md3 --size=1932506110
mdadm: Cannot set device size for /dev/md3: No space left on device
unfreeze
===============

Répondre